A Comprehensive Guide to Buying a Fridge: Choosing the Right One for Your Home<br>Purchasing a refrigerator is a significant financial investment in any family. With a myriad of models, features, and cost points readily available, it can be challenging to figure out which fridge is the very best fit for your needs. This guide will help potential buyers navigate the essentials of choosing a refrigerator that matches their lifestyle, budget, and kitchen area aesthetics.<br>Comprehending the Different Types of Refrigerators<br>Fridges can be found in a number of styles, each with its own set of benefits and downsides.
